I am a long time gbpvr/nextpvr user. I recently got a DCR-2650 and due to the monsters at Time Warner Cable, I have moved to WMC since everything is copy flagged.
My DVR system has been running steady and stable for about 2 years with a Hauppauge HVR-1800. It seems not to play nice with the DCR since I now have tons of times the HVR-1800 refuses to start, or in WMC, is never used. (even though it is the top priority tuner). I pulled it out and put it in another NextPVR box and it works fine.

Anyway, as I have tried to troubleshoot all of this, I have removed and reinstalled the HVR card. Is there a way to re-setup just a single new card in WMC7 without haveing to re-setup all of the cards? I just want to kill all of the HVR settings and leave all of the DCR channels alone. Then add the DCR back in and reconfigure it. From what I see, the only way you can add cards is through the Set Up TV Signal, and then it scans for tuners and blows out all the configuration.

Is there any way to see what tuners are active besides the 411 + info button? Troubleshooting this is tough since most of the workings seem to be well hidden. But I am new at this program so I am sure I am missing a lot of tricks.
